
Rose & Crown Dining Room is well known as a family-friendly pub which offers guests British comfort food and stellar views for IllumiNations: Reflections of Earth. Recently, a traditional British favorite, the Sunday Roast, has been added to the menu.
Sunday Roast is a traditional British meal, typically consisting of roasted meat, potatoes, vegetables and Yorkshire pudding. At Rose & Crown Dining Room, the dish will alternate weekly among Roasted Pork, Turkey or Lamb with Mint Sauce. Customary sides such as roasted potatoes, peas and carrots, sage and onion stuffing, Yorkshire pudding and gravy accompany the roast.
As the name suggests, Sunday Roast will only be served on Sundays. To make reservations at Rose & Crown Dining Room, visit DisneyWorld.com/dining or call 407-WDW-DINE.
